Abstract
The photodissociation dynamics of glyoxal have been of special interest in recent years because of the possibility that a single transition state leads to three molecular products; 2CO + H2. Previous experiments with glyoxal directly show the presence of two dissociation channels yielding H2CO + CO and HCOH + CO and data consistent with the existence of the 2CO + H2 channel mentioned above. CO is a common product of all three channels. The CO energy distribution was measured in previous work by our group.
